Project Recipe
Pool Party card base 5 1/2" x 8 1/2' scored at 4 1/4"
Basic white layer 3 3/4" x 4 1/4"
Designer Series paper strip 1 1/2" x 5 1/2"
Fresh Freesia scrap for sentiment 2 1/2" x 1 1/2"
Score card base at 4 1/4"
Adhere strip of designer series paper to the card front oriented to the left side.
Die cut the basic white layering piece along one of the 4 1/4" sides using the scalloped edge die from the Penned Flowers dies.
Adhere scallop-edged white layer to the card front overlapping the designer paper strip.
Stamp floral images with the Hand-Penned stamp set and add color using the two-step stamping technique or Stampin blends. I used Highland Heather, Pale Papaya and Garden Green ink. Use the "stamp-off" technique to achieve lighter shades on some of your flowers and leaves.
Die cut floral images with the coordinating die from the Penned Flowers dies and adhere to the front of the card.
Die cut the sentiment using the Stitched So Sweetly dies (second-smallest rectangle) and stamp sentiment using Highland Heather ink.
Adhere sentiment with dimensionals, add some bling, and you're done!
